Hello friends!! My name is Maisie! I was born around Dec 13,2017, and I am already 40 lbs! My foster mom decided to send off a DNA test on me, and I am 50% Bloodhound, 37.5% Great Dane and 12.5% Great Pyrenees. My test also showed that I should be about 85-130 lbs, so I am going to be a very big girl! I am a very happy-go-lucky puppy. I love to romp around with my dog foster siblings, and I also enjoy meeting new friends. I really like to lay around and be lazy with my siblings too. I live with some kitties that I don’t mind saying hello to every now and then, but only the ones that like me! I also enjoy meeting new people, but I think my favorite thing is cuddling with my foster mom. People cuddles are the best! When foster mom is gone at school or sleeping, I stay in my very own large bedroom (crate). I don’t mind going into my crate because I have lots of fun chew toys in there, I get to eat in there, and I LOVE FOOD! Foster mom says that I am almost fully potty trained, but I still have a few random accidents if mom isn’t paying attention to me standing by the door. Foster mom has been telling me about my forever home, and I can’t wait to meet my new family! When I first came to rescue, both of my front legs had some deformities. At first we thought it may have just been from lack of proper nutrition, so foster mom got me started on some good food. My right leg straightened up on its own, but my left leg seemed to be getting worse, so off to the vet I went! After seeing a couple vets, it was decided that my ulnar physes had closed early, which meant I needed surgery. I am about 4 weeks post op and doing really well! My leg still isn’t “normal”, but I get along really well on it. Depending on how my bones continue to grow, I may need a surgery in the future when I am done growing. I hope this doesn’t deter my forever family because I am an amazing dog!!!Maisie's adoption fee is $125.00. She is spayed, vaccinated and microchipped. Maisie will need a secure fence to keep her safe.
